Rain chains are an elegant and functional feature that have been gaining popularity in many parts of the world, including the charming town of Porterdale, Georgia.
At first glance, rain chains may seem like a novel decorative element, but their roots can be traced back to Japan, where they have been used for centuries. Known as "kusari doi," these chains are an effective and visually appealing alternative to traditional downspouts. In Porterdale, where preserving the towns historic charm is a priority, rain chains offer a perfect solution by enhancing the architectural beauty of homes and buildings.
Rain chains work by guiding rainwater from the roof to the ground in a controlled manner. As rainwater cascades down the chain, it creates a soothing waterfall effect, turning a rainy day into a serene experience.
